Why does Plato need to philosophize?

Plato traced man’s need to philosophize to his sense of wonder. The need to philosophize is driven by the love for wisdom. This is an area in philosophy that understand the human person from a philosophical perspective is holistic thinking.

How can you philosophize?

To philosophize is to think philosophically or just deeply and reflectively. On a long car trip, after you run out of school gossip, you and your friends might philosophize on the nature of man, or the question “What is beauty?” To philosophize is not exactly the same thing as doing philosophy.

Do we all philosophize?

Philosophizing is not merely an activity of professional or academic phi- losophers but something most human beings do regularly to some extent or degree. This is true whether people are aware of it or not. Even when one does not have to philosophize, one still philosophizes.

What drives Socrates to philosophize?

As he characterizes it, the source of this obligation appears straightforward: Socrates has been ordered to do philosophy by a god (23b, 29a3,30a, 37e-38a), and since one ought to obey the command of a god at all costs (it would be impious [and so unjust] to refuse),’ Socrates is obligated t o philosophize regardless …

What was Plato’s real name?

Aristocles
It was claimed that Plato’s real name was Aristocles, and that ‘Plato’ was a nickname (roughly ‘the broad’) derived either from the width of his shoulders, the results of training for wrestling, or from the breadth of his style, or from the size of his forehead.
